Can anyone suggest a possible source of front SWB running board bracket?  Their common to R & L side but 120 brackets dont fit 125 (SWB)  one of mine is rusted through and before taking it off I doubt it worth trying to weld it up.

Replaced one on my 90 swb a couple of years ago had to go to dealer to get it at that time, if you get it of in one piece it shouldn't be to hard to fabricate a new one doesn't need to be fancy as you can't see it anyway.
